in this session Im going to demonstrate how to use the format painter in Word 2016 format painter what it does is basically you can format a bunch of text a certain way to look a certain way and then you can copy the formatting and paste it to another section of text its very similar to copy and paste but the difference is its gonna copy and paste the formatting properties so lets assume that we have this bunch of text here and we have this blue color and its underlined and all that type of stuff and Im going to change the font as well to a different font here now lets say that I wanted to apply that somewhere else in the document here as well so what you do is use you go to the area where which has that specific formatting youre selected and then you click on format painter its gonna seem like nothing happens now notice it has this broom type of thing you select where you want to apply it and notice Im leaving out a couple of words in the end here and then you let the mouse
